I am an incoming MRSD student in the Robotics Institute (RI) at Carnegie Mellon University. I am also currently a Robotics Research Engineer at Inventec AI. My work focuses on vision-language navigation, 3D reconstruction, learning-based control, and sensor fusion. Before joining Inventec AI, I worked on autonomous mobile robots, developing docking, navigation, and localization systems for warehouse logistics.

Previously, I received my B.Sc. in Mechanical Engineering from National Taiwan University. During my undergraduate studies, I specialized in mechanical design and developed various robotic systems, including wind-powered vehicles, UAVs, a billiard robot, tank reconstruction simulations, and a FRC robot (as team mentor).
